summ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orDanilo M. <danix@danix.xyz>2026-05-01 12:38:44 +0200
committerDanilo M. <danix@danix.xyz>2026-05-01 12:38:44 +0200
commitad73e0032794c940aa9c2f752c83097ef464e39d (patch)
treec00ad8aebc48ab7a3cbcd8ea9d43c7a03b0debae
downloadpublisher-ad73e0032794c940aa9c2f752c83097ef464e39d.tar.gz
publisher-ad73e0032794c940aa9c2f752c83097ef464e39d.zip
chore: initial project scaffold
-rw-r--r--core/__init__.py0
-rw-r--r--main.py11
-rw-r--r--requirements.txt3
-rw-r--r--tests/__init__.py0
-rw-r--r--ui/__init__.py0
-rw-r--r--workers/__init__.py0
6 files changed, 14 insertions, 0 deletions
diff --git a/core/__init__.py b/core/__init__.py
new file mode 100644
index 0000000..e69de29
--- /dev/null
+++ b/core/__init__.py
diff --git a/main.py b/main.py
new file mode 100644
index 0000000..98a3fd4
--- /dev/null
+++ b/main.py
@@ -0,0 +1,11 @@
+import sys
+from PyQt6.QtWidgets import QApplication
+
+def main():
+ app = QApplication(sys.argv)
+ app.setApplicationName("my-publisher")
+ app.setOrganizationName("danix")
+ sys.exit(app.exec())
+
+if __name__ == "__main__":
+ main()
diff --git a/requirements.txt b/requirements.txt
new file mode 100644
index 0000000..06a9897
--- /dev/null
+++ b/requirements.txt
@@ -0,0 +1,3 @@
+PyQt6>=6.6.0
+tomlkit>=0.12.0
+mistune>=3.0.0
diff --git a/tests/__init__.py b/tests/__init__.py
new file mode 100644
index 0000000..e69de29
--- /dev/null
+++ b/tests/__init__.py
diff --git a/ui/__init__.py b/ui/__init__.py
new file mode 100644
index 0000000..e69de29
--- /dev/null
+++ b/ui/__init__.py
diff --git a/workers/__init__.py b/workers/__init__.py
new file mode 100644
index 0000000..e69de29
--- /dev/null
+++ b/workers/__init__.py